1. Personal Information

Contact Details

Make sure to include on your resume your complete name, address, phone number, email address. Make sure these details are current and easily accessible.

Objective Statement

Create a short objective statement that highlights your career goals as a carpenter. Make it specific to the position or industry that you’re applying to.

Example: Highly skilled carpenter with over 10 years of experience looking for an opportunity to use my expertise in woodworking in a growing construction company.

2. Professional Summary

This section should summarize your{ overall|| entire} experiences as a carpenter. You should also provide any specific skills or accomplishments which make you stand out from other candidates.

Examples: A flexible and meticulous carpenter with experience of delivering excellent craftsmanship for commercial and residential projects. Highly skilled in all methods of woodworking, including frame work, cabinetry and finishing work. The ability to solve problems and great communication skills allow me to effectively work individually and in a team.

3. Skills

In the list, you should note the essential skills that relate to the profession of carpentry. Include skills that are technical, such as:

  • Skills in the use of hand equipment and power tools
  • The ability to master different woodworking techniques
  • Ability to read blueprints and interpret the design plans
  • Expertise in cutting, measuring, and shaping wood materials
  • An understanding of safety protocols and the regulations for carpentry

Remember to mention any specialized qualifications or certificates you have which distinguish you from the other candidates.

4. Work Experience

Incorporate your prior work experience as a carpenter, with a focus on your primary responsibilities and achievements. Include the name of your employer the name of your job and dates of employment and a brief description of your duties.

Example:

Carpenter – ABC Construction Company | January 2015 – Present

  • Constructed and installed custom cabinets for residential customers in close collaboration with designers to bring their visions to life.
  • The company has successfully completed several remodeling projects within timeframes that were specified, while maintaining the highest quality standards.
  • Collaborated with other tradespeople on building sites in order to guarantee smooth process and compliance with deadlines for projects.

Record each experience in reverse chronological order, beginning with the most recent position.

5. Education

In this section, mention your academic background in relation to carpentry. Include the name of your institution, the degree or diploma you earned (if relevant) as well as the year of your completion.

Example:

Diploma in Carpentry – XYZ Technical Institute | May 2012

6. Certifications and Training

If you’ve attended any particular training program or have obtained any certifications that directly relate to carpentry, include the details on this page. This will show your commitment to professional growth and continuing education within the field.

Example:

OSHA Certified: Successfully completed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) course of instruction on construction safety protocols.

Common Questions & Answers

How can I create an effective resume for a carpenter job?

Making a strong resume for a job as a carpenter requires attention to detail and highlighting relevant experiences and skills. Here are some suggestions to help you craft an effective carpenter resume

  1. Make the content more specific: Customize your resume to match the requirements of the carpentry job you’re applying for. Make sure to highlight your relevant experience or skills as well as qualifications.
  2. Add a professional overview Make a short introduction at the top on your resume, to present yourself and capture the attention of prospective employers. Focus on showcasing your key qualities as a carpenter.
  3. Highlight technical skills: Emphasize your proficiency in carpentry tools equipment, techniques, and materials. Include keywords related to different kinds of work that you’ve worked on (e.g., framing, finish carpentry woodworking).
  4. Present past projects include a section dedicated to highlighting notable projects or achievements in your career as carpenter. Describe the scope of the project, the role you played, and any quantifiable outcomes or outcomes.
  5. Include certifications and training In the event that you’ve received any specific certifications or training relevant to carpentry work, be sure to mention it. This could include safety certifications or specialized training programs or apprenticeships.

How should I use for my resume as a carpenter?

When it comes to choosing a format for your carpenter resume, it’s important to keep it clean, professional-looking, and easy-to-read for hiring managers. Two popular formats that work well for resumes:

  1. Format for Chronological: This format emphasizes your career background with a reverse order (starting with the most recent position). It is a great option if are a skilled carpenter and wish to emphasize your an ongoing career advancement.
  2. Functional formats The format is focused on your abilities and accomplishments, not focusing on particular dates or job titles. It’s ideal for those who have transferable abilities, are switching careers, or you have gaps in your employment background.

Pick the format that best for your personal situation and ensure that your resume is consistent across all sections. Consider using the combination of both formats to highlight your experience and knowledge in carpentry.

How can I make my carpenter resume be noticed?

To make your carpenter resume stand out from the rest take these steps:

  1. Quantify achievements When you can Include specific numbers, measurements, or percentages to highlight your achievements as carpenter. For instance, include the number of construction projects that you were able to complete or how much savings you that you have achieved by your efficiency.
  2. Use action verbs Start by describing your prior tasks with action verbs that increase their impact and make them more interesting and powerful. Verbs such as "built, " "installed, " "created, " and "managed" show initiative and proficiency.
  3. Incorporate keywords from your industry Customize your resume by including relevant industry keywords relevant to the field of carpentry. Examine job descriptions for common words or phrases and include these in your resume when suitable. This could help draw interest of managers who are hiring as well as applicants tracking system (ATS).
  4. Include a portfolio: If possible you can provide a link or indicate that you’ve got portfolios that show photos of the past projects in carpentry or descriptions of noteworthy works. These visual proofs can help demonstrate the quality of your craftsmanship.
  5. Be sure to proofread it carefully Be sure to eliminate any errors in grammar or typos on your resume by proofreading the resume several times. Mistakes can create a negative impression on potential employers and diminish the impact of a well-written application.

Do I need to include references on my resume for carpenter?

Incorporating references on resumes has become no longer necessary or a standard usage. Instead, utilize the space on your resume to add additional information that is relevant.

However, it’s a good idea to have a separate list of professional references to hand to prospective employers upon request. Make sure your references are those who can talk about your{ skills,| abilities,|| capabilities,} professionalism, and experience as carpenter. Be sure to include their names, their job titles as well as contact details, as well as a brief description of the relationship you have with them (e.g., former supervisor, colleague).

When you list references, be sure to inform your contacts in advance and make sure they’re willing to serve as reference for you. In addition, you should keep your list of references current in case any changes occur.

Is it important to create an introduction letter in addition to my resume as a carpenter?

It is true that incorporating a customized cover letter{ along|| in conjunction| together} with your carpenter resume is highly suggested. A well-written cover note provides you with an opportunity to showcase your communication skills and also explain why you’re interested in the particular carpentry work.

In your cover letter:

  • Introduce yourself and mention the particular job you’re applying for.
  • Tell us why you’re interested in the position and also why you think you’re the perfect match.
  • Make sure you highlight relevant experience or abilities that make you an ideal candidate for the position of carpenter.
